Risk-Controlled Transportation for Mission-Critical Smart Home / IoT Device Components: Guidelines for Customs & Trade Compliance Managers

Smart Home and IoT device components—think high-density PCBs, precision sensors, and lithium-polymer batteries—demand transportation protocols that neutralize multifaceted risks. These mission-critical parts face vulnerabilities from electrostatic discharge (ESD), thermal excursions, and geopolitical trade barriers. Customs and Trade Compliance Managers must integrate risk controls with regulatory adherence to avert delays, fines, or supply chain disruptions.

Pinpointing Transportation Risks Specific to IoT Components

IoT components often incorporate dual-use technologies subject to Export Administration Regulations (EAR) or even ITAR scrutiny, complicating cross-border moves. Vibration during transit can degrade MEMS sensors, while humidity spikes compromise organic substrates in flexible circuits. A single uncontrolled variable risks yield loss in downstream FAB assembly.

Geopolitical tensions amplify tariff exposures under Section 301 or anti-dumping duties on Asian-sourced wafers and chips. Without proactive valuation strategies, such as First Sale rules, landed costs balloon by 25% or more.

Streamlining Customs Documentation for Seamless Clearance

  • HTS Classification: Assign precise Harmonized Tariff Schedule codes—e.g., 8542.31 for processors or 8507.60 for lithium-ion cells—to minimize duty exposure and qualify for USMCA preferences.
  • Binding Rulings: Secure advance CBP rulings for novel IoT hybrids, like edge AI modules blending compute and RF, to preempt disputes.
  • Certificates of Compliance: Include RoHS, REACH, and TSCA declarations alongside commercial invoices detailing First Sale allocations for multi-tier pricing.

Layer in packing lists with lot traceability and Bills of Lading specifying temperature-controlled enclosures. This documentation triad not only accelerates clearance but also fortifies audits under the Informed Compliance Publication on Electronics Imports.

Harnessing Foreign-Trade Zones (FTZs) for Risk Reduction

FTZs defer duties on high-value IoT imports until market disposition, slashing cash-to-cash cycles by weeks. For Smart Home hubs with volatile demand, zone-to-zone transfers enable JIT delivery without repeated customs friction. Over 35 years, we’ve observed FTZ users cut compliance costs 15-20% through inverted tariff manipulations on battery packs versus finished devices.

Implement weekly physical inventories and manipulation permits for kitting sensors with enclosures, ensuring FIFO rotation mitigates obsolescence in rapidly iterating IoT ecosystems.

Implementing Multi-Layered Risk Mitigation Protocols

Enclose components in ESD-safe, desiccant-packed barriers within shock-monitored containers. Real-time telemetry via IoT-enabled trackers flags anomalies like +5°C deviations or G-force exceedances, triggering reroutes. Pair this with cyber-secure blockchain manifests to thwart tampering in reverse logistics flows for RMA returns.

For airfreight dominance in time-sensitive lanes—say, Taiwan fabs to U.S. EV-adjacent Smart Home integrators—opt for TSA-compliant screening and C-TPAT validation. Ground supplements via intermodal drayage balance cost with resilience against port congestion.

Navigating Trade Agreement Nuances for Cost Optimization

USMCA’s product-specific rules of origin demand 75% regional value content for electronics, verifiable via transaction value methods. Leverage Phase One China agreements to contest Section 301 exclusions on legacy IoT chips. Compliance Managers should model scenarios using Automated Commercial Environment (ACE) filings to forecast duty refunds via drawback programs on rejected or re-exported goods.

In one instance, precise origin tracing reclaimed $2.3M in duties on sensor arrays rerouted through Mexico under USMCA, underscoring the ROI of granular compliance mapping.

Future-Proofing Against Evolving Regulations

Anticipate Uyghur Forced Labor Prevention Act (UFLPA) scrutiny on Xinjiang-linked rare earths in IoT magnets by enforcing supplier audits and WRO withholdings. As CBAM carbon border taxes loom for EU-bound shipments, embed Scope 3 emissions tracking in transport bids.

Customs Managers thrive by conducting quarterly risk assessments, blending data analytics with 3PL partnerships versed in IoT idiosyncrasies. This disciplined approach sustains supply chain velocity amid regulatory flux, delivering predictable outcomes for innovation-driven enterprises.
